NivoCap Capacitance level transmitter. General The NivoCap level transmitters are devices designed to measure the level in vessels filled with conductive or non-conductive liquids, powders and granular materials. With capacitance level metering, one "plate" of a capacitor is represented by the probe (insulated with conductive mediums, non-insulated with non-conductive mediums). The other "plate" is formed by the metallic wall of the containing vessel or by an auxiliary probe. Auxiliary probes can take the form of either a concentric pipe around the probe, or a rod close to and parallel to the probe. The dielectric of the capacitor consists of either the medium itself (if non-conductive) or by insulation on the probe when measuring a conductive medium. Level changes in the medium may be correlated with changes in capacitance of this "capacitor" and these changes are transformed into a 4 to 20 mA analog signal by the electronics in the probe head. Application Best suited for measurement of conductive liquids in regularly shaped conductive containers, capacitance level transmitters are also quite effective for measuring non-conductive materials (liquids and free flowing solids) and, through the use of an auxiliary probe, in irregular or non-conductive vessels. The probe in the vessel must be continuously in contact with the medium to be measured. Erroneous level indications will be given if arching occurs or cavities form in the medium around the probe.
